3 - Integrative Medicine is NOT a medical specialty recognized by the CFM, but there are people spreading it around as if they were experts in it. However, it is quality knowledge, of recognized value and used internationally (outside Brazil, it is more widely accepted and taught).
3 - There are people who take advantage of the fact that the demand for integrative approaches to health is “in fashion” (and only increasing) and falsely advertise that they practice, just to get patients. You need to be careful with these professionals, both those who don't practice (but say they do) and those who don't know how to do it and, even worse, those who practice it wrongly...
4 - Integrative Health is not necessarily synonymous with Natural Health; and those who don't pay attention to this often end up being deceived or harmed.
5 - Functional Medicine is different from Integrative Medicine, which is different from Holistic Medicine, which is different from Natural Medicine and other approaches such as Quantum, Homeopathic, Herbal, Hormonal, Anti-aging, etc.
